๐Ÿ
Hosting

Python AI ilovasi uchun hosting: kutubxonalar, resurslar va virtual muhit sozlash

27.06.2026
โ† Barcha maqolalar

Python dasturlash tili sun'iy intellekt sohasida eng ko'p qo'llaniladigan til bo'lib qoldi, chunki u soddaligi, o'qishga qulayligi va boy kutubxonalar to'plami bilan ajralib turadi. Agar siz Python'da AI ilovasi yozgan bo'lsangiz yoki yozishni rejalashtirayotgan bo'lsangiz, ertami-kechmi uni internetga chiqarish, ya'ni hostingga joylashtirish masalasiga duch kelasiz. Ko'pchilik aynan shu bosqichda chalkashib qoladi: qaysi kutubxonalar kerak, virtual muhit nima va uni qanday sozlash kerak, hosting resurslari yetarli bo'ladimi? Ushbu maqolada biz ushbu savollarga to'liq va tushunarli javob beramiz hamda Python AI ilovangizni hostingda ishonchli ishlatish yo'lini ko'rsatamiz.

Avvalo bir muhim tushunchani aniqlashtirib olaylik. "AI ilova" iborasi keng ma'noga ega. Agar sizning ilovangiz og'ir model treningini yoki ulkan neyron tarmoqlarni o'z serveringizda hisoblashni talab qilsa, bunday vazifa uchun maxsus, kuchli infratuzilma kerak bo'ladi va u umumiy hostingdan tashqaridagi mavzu. Lekin amalda Python AI ilovalarining katta qismi bunday emas: ular bulutli AI xizmatlariga (OpenAI, Claude, Gemini API'lariga) murojaat qiladi, ma'lumotlarni qayta ishlaydi, foydalanuvchi bilan o'zaro aloqada bo'ladi va natijalarni ko'rsatadi. Aynan shunday ilovalar sayt.uz hostingida ajoyib ishlaydi.

Qaysi kutubxonalar kerak bo'ladi

Python'ning kuchi uning kutubxonalarida. Bulutli AI xizmatlariga ulanadigan ilova uchun odatda bir nechta asosiy kutubxona yetarli bo'ladi. Birinchidan, tashqi xizmatlarga so'rov yuborish uchun HTTP so'rovlari bilan ishlaydigan kutubxona kerak โ€” bu sizning ilovangizni OpenAI yoki boshqa AI xizmatlariga ulaydi. Ko'pgina AI xizmatlari o'zlarining rasmiy Python kutubxonalarini taqdim etadi, ular ishni yanada osonlashtiradi va ulanishni soddalashtiradi. Ikkinchidan, agar sizning ilovangiz veb-sahifa ko'rinishida ishlasa, yengil veb-freymvork kerak bo'ladi โ€” u foydalanuvchi so'rovlarini qabul qiladi va javoblarni qaytaradi.

Bundan tashqari, ilovangiz vazifasiga qarab matnni qayta ishlash, ma'lumotlarni saqlash yoki fayllar bilan ishlash uchun qo'shimcha kutubxonalar kerak bo'lishi mumkin. Eng muhim qoida shundaki, faqat haqiqatan ham zarur bo'lgan kutubxonalarni o'rnating. Keraksiz, og'ir kutubxonalar disk maydonini va xotirani behuda band qiladi. Yaxshi tuzilgan Python AI ilovasi odatda yengil bo'ladi va umumiy hosting resurslari uchun mukammal mos keladi, chunki barcha og'ir hisob-kitob bulutli xizmatlar tomonida amalga oshiriladi.

Virtual muhit nima va nega u kerak

Virtual muhit โ€” bu Python ilovasini hostingda ishlatishning eng muhim va eng ko'p e'tibordan chetda qoladigan jihati. Tasavvur qiling, bitta serverda bir nechta turli Python loyihasi ishlamoqda va ularning har biri turli xil kutubxona versiyalarini talab qiladi. Agar ularning barchasi bitta umumiy joyda saqlangan kutubxonalardan foydalansa, ziddiyat kelib chiqadi: bir loyiha uchun kerakli versiya boshqasiniki bilan to'qnashadi. Virtual muhit aynan shu muammoni hal qiladi โ€” u har bir loyiha uchun alohida, izolyatsiya qilingan kutubxonalar makonini yaratadi.

Amalda virtual muhit yaratish juda oddiy. Python'ning o'zida o'rnatilgan vosita yordamida siz loyihangiz papkasida alohida muhit hosil qilasiz, uni faollashtirasiz va kerakli kutubxonalarni aynan o'sha muhitga o'rnatasiz. Shu tarzda sizning ilovangiz boshqa loyihalardan mustaqil holda ishlaydi va kutubxona versiyalari bir-biriga xalal bermaydi. sayt.uz hostingi Python 3.8 dan 3.13 gacha bo'lgan versiyalarni qo'llab-quvvatlaydi, demak siz o'zingizning ilovangiz uchun mos versiyani tanlab, unga asoslangan virtual muhit yaratishingiz mumkin.

Resurslarni qanday rejalashtirish kerak

Python AI ilovasi uchun resurslarni rejalashtirishda asosiy e'tibor uchta narsaga qaratiladi: operativ xotira, disk maydoni va ilovaning uzluksiz ishlashi. Bulutli AI xizmatlariga murojaat qiladigan ilovalar odatda ko'p xotira talab qilmaydi, chunki og'ir model hisob-kitobi serverda emas, bulutda bo'ladi. Disk maydoni esa asosan kutubxonalar va ilova kodi uchun sarflanadi, bu odatda kichik hajmni tashkil etadi. Asosiy talab โ€” ilovangiz to'xtamasdan, barqaror ishlashi, ya'ni foydalanuvchi har qanday vaqtda unga murojaat qila olishi kerak.

Bu yerda muhim bir maslahat bor: tashqi AI xizmatlariga so'rov yuborishda javob bir necha soniya kechikishi mumkin. Shuning uchun ilovangizni shunday loyihalashtiring-ki, u so'rovni kutayotgan paytda boshqa foydalanuvchilarga ham xizmat ko'rsata olsin va resurslarni samarali ishlatsin. Bundan tashqari, AI xizmatlariga yuboriladigan so'rovlar sonini oqilona boshqarish, takrorlanadigan so'rovlar natijalarini vaqtincha saqlash va keraksiz murojaatlardan qochish โ€” bularning barchasi ham resurslarni, ham AI xizmati xarajatlarini tejashga yordam beradi. Yaxshi rejalashtirilgan Python AI ilovasi umumiy hostingda yuzlab, hatto minglab foydalanuvchiga muammosiz xizmat ko'rsata oladi.

Ilovangizni ishga tushirishga tayyormisiz

Python tili va bulutli AI xizmatlarining birikmasi bugungi kunda eng kuchli va eng moslashuvchan ishlab chiqish yo'llaridan biridir. Siz murakkab va kuchli imkoniyatlarga ega ilovani yarata olasiz, lekin uni ishlatish uchun ulkan server yoki qimmat uskuna kerak emas. Sizga faqat ishonchli hosting, to'g'ri sozlangan virtual muhit va aniq tanlangan kutubxonalar to'plami kerak bo'ladi. Qolgan og'ir ishni bulutli xizmatlar bajaradi.

Agar siz Python AI ilovangizni internetga chiqarishni rejalashtirayotgan bo'lsangiz, sayt.uz hostingi buning uchun ishonchli muhit taqdim etadi. Bizning serverlarimiz Python 3.8 dan 3.13 gacha bo'lgan versiyalarni, virtual muhitlarni va tashqi API xizmatlariga ulanishni to'liq qo'llab-quvvatlaydi hamda doimiy texnik yordam bilan ta'minlangan. sayt.uz hosting tariflari bilan tanishib chiqing va Python AI ilovangizni bugun ishga tushiring.

O'xshash maqolalar

๐Ÿ’ฐ Hosting narx taqqoslash: O'zbekistondagi va xalqaro provider'lar ๐Ÿ“ก Server monitoring vositalari: Prometheus, Grafana, Datadog va boshqalar ๐ŸŒ Edge computing hosting: hisoblashni foydalanuvchiga yaqinlashtirish ๐Ÿข Colocation server: o'z hardware'ingizni data center'da joylash
๐ŸŒ Til
๐Ÿ‡บ๐Ÿ‡ฟ O'zbek โœ“ ๐Ÿ‡บ๐Ÿ‡ฟ ะŽะทะฑะตะบ ๐Ÿ‡ท๐Ÿ‡บ ะ ัƒััะบะธะน ๐Ÿ‡ฌ๐Ÿ‡ง English